Ques. Is PU-CET (PG) mandatory for admission to MA Punjabi at Government College, Hoshiarpur?
Ans. Yes, PU-CET (PG) is mandatory for admission to all postgraduate programs at Government College, Hoshiarpur, including MA Punjabi. The entrance examination is conducted by Panjab University and is used for merit-based selection. Candidates must register and appear for the exam to be eligible for admission.
Ques. What subjects are covered in the MA Punjabi curriculum?
Ans. The MA Punjabi curriculum covers Punjabi literature, grammar, linguistics, poetry, prose, drama, and cultural studies. Students study classical and contemporary Punjabi literature, language history, and literary criticism. The program also includes research methodology and specialized topics in Punjabi language and literature.

Ques. What are the fee payment options available for MA Punjabi?
Ans. The total fees for MA Punjabi is INR 9,212 for the entire 2-year duration. The college allows payment in installments as per its guidelines. Additionally, SC/ST students and economically weaker students are eligible for fee concessions and scholarships that can significantly reduce or waive the fees. Students should contact the college office for specific payment schedule details.
